Question Short shift kit questions.....

I'm thinking about adding this mod for my '97, and I know nothing about them. Are all short-shift kits created equal? Any downsides to a short-shift kit ( i.e., tougher to find gears)? Any limitations to which **** you can add (I'm going to add Gert's MY '02 aluminum shifter ****/handbrake set)?

I installed a RS shifter this past summer... as a result the "shift" is more positive/solid feel - because of the U-joint link instead of the rubber joint. the ride height was higher then what I liked so I chopped it down an inch... had to use a cut off wheel and reshape a new notch for the shifter cover/handle. the reason for the RS shifter to sit higher, I was told, so it will make the shifter closer to the steering wheel - track vs. street driving.

when istalling the RS shifter assembly in a C2 you have to rotate the shifter guide tube 180 deg. its located in the shifter tunnel. this is also the reason why the RS shifter sits higher.

If you install the RS short shift and Gert's MY02 shift **** it will probably come out about the same height as current. The MY02 shift **** can be pushed further down the shaft than the original 993 ****. When I installed my MY02 **** I didn't realize this and it came out about an inch lower then the previous ****. When I asked Gert about it he confirmed that to get the same fit as original I'd have to raise the **** up some and retighten it at the higher position. I got used to the look and feel and liked it so I left it that way.
